Output 3cfd2bed81f24a78486c9f3f10abea35188d6f14d6eadd053a1fdd7ae5719a31:0

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8114038144e2a3a98460026fcb2b912e57c0c704 OP_EQUAL
address
3DTX4s9sid71JW4z71MLtHMWzhcymKoRq5
transaction
3cfd2bed81f24a78486c9f3f10abea35188d6f14d6eadd053a1fdd7ae5719a31
spent
true